Low cost flights Johannesburg — Cape Town (JNB — CPT)
Traveling between Johannesburg and Cape Town is one of the most popular domestic routes in South Africa, offering a convenient and efficient connection between the country's two major cities. Whether you are planning a business trip or a leisure vacation, flying this route enables you to save time and maximize your stay in either destination.
The distance between Johannesburg and Cape Town is approximately 1,253 kilometers (779 miles), with direct flights typically lasting around 1 hour and 50 minutes. This short flight duration makes air travel the best option compared to other transport modes such as driving or rail. Johannesburg is served by four airports: O.R. Tambo International Airport, Lanseria International Airport, Rand/Germiston Airport, and Grand Central Airport, while flights to Cape Town arrive at Cape Town International Airport, the country's primary aviation hub in the Western Cape region.
This route is well-serviced by a variety of airlines, providing travelers with multiple options. Eight airlines operate direct flights, including FlySafair, South African Airways, Lift, Flexflight, Singapore Airlines, Airlink, CemAir, and Corendon Airlines. These carriers typically offer several daily flights, operating throughout the week, which creates flexibility in planning your travel according to your personal schedule and budget. Additionally, over twenty airlines provide flights with one or more stopovers, giving further opportunities for competitive pricing or itinerary preferences.
